US crowdfunding site Dragon Innovation incorporates seed funding in campaigns

Massachusetts, US-based crowdfunding platform Dragon Innovation will start offering another $100,000 in seed funding to any project that can raise a minimum of $1 million in its campaign.


Orlando-based online code school Startup teaches users iOS design

Orlando, US-based online interactive education startup Treehouse launched a new course that aims to teach beginners how to create and design iPhone apps through tutorials and tests.

Tom Perkins issues apology for comparing America's rich to Jewish victims of Nazi Germany

Venture capitalist and co-founder of Kleiner Perkins Caufield Byers Tom Perkins says he regretted comparing the rich to the Jewish victims of Nazi Germany in an interview with Emily Chang of Bloomberg West TV, VentureBeat reported.

Virginia's Apex Clean Energy raises $4.4M in equity funding

Charlottesville, Virginia-based wind power developer Apex Clean Energy Inc raised around $4.4 million in the latest stage of its $25-million equity funding round which started last year.
